1. Mastering the Hidden Curriculum to Maximize Your College Experience
In this workshop, we will talk about making a successful transition from school to college including navigating the academic environment, finding community, and taking advantage of the hidden curriculum (such as office hours, personal development opportunities, etc.) This workshop will feature a list of panelists sharing their experiences and providing advice on how to maximize your future college experience.

3. Global Pathway Programs to UC Berkeley
To attend UC Berkeley, students have the option to skip a traditional fall start and begin their journey abroad. Our programs take you to France, Hong Kong, and the UK (London). These popular offerings can truly make a significant experience in your undergraduate career at Cal. Join us in this session to learn about Global Edge and our Dual Degree programs.
